1. Viking Battle Ax (23" with 5" Head)

  • Description: An ax designed for battle, showcasing the beauty and function of the Middle Ages. Widely owned by Scandinavians during the Viking age.
  • Material: Pattern welded Damascus steel with 352 layers. Handle made of wood with bone, horn, and Damascus steel bolsters.
  • Sheath: Leather.

2. Throwing Ax (18" with 4" Head)

  • Description: Primarily designed for overhead throwing, causing end over end rotation. Currently used in sporting competitions and lumberjack events.
  • Material: Pattern welded Damascus steel with 352 layers. Handle made of wood with bone, horn, and Damascus steel bolsters.
  • Sheath: Leather.

3. Viking Battle Ax (21" with 5" Head)

  • Description: Slightly shorter than the first, this ax is still designed for battle during the Middle Ages and was a staple for the Vikings.
  • Material: Pattern welded Damascus steel with 352 layers. Handle made of wood with bone, horn, and Damascus steel bolsters.
  • Sheath: Leather.

4. Heavy Duty Viking Axe (21" with 6" Head)

  • Description: A more substantial version of the Viking ax designed for battle during the Middle Ages.
  • Material: Blade made of 1095 steel, known for its high carbon content and sharpness. Handle crafted from wood.
  • Sheath: Leather.

5. Hatchet Ax (16.5")

  • Description: A single-handed striking tool designed primarily for cutting and splitting wood. Distinct from a hand ax due to its hammerhead back.
  • Material: Blade forged from 1095 steel, renowned for sharpness and edge retention. Handle made of wood.
  • Sheath: Leather.

6. Tomahawk Axe (18" with 6" Head)

  • Description: A symbol of historical Middle Age battles, now commonly used in modern-day sporting competitions. Designed for overhead throwing to achieve precision strikes on targets.
  • Material: Blade crafted from 1095 steel, with the handle made from premium quality wood.
  • Sheath: Custom leather.

7. Tomahawk Axe (18" with 6" Head)

  • Description: Similar to item #6, this ax seamlessly blends its historical significance with modern sportsmanship. Its trajectory is reminiscent of ancient battle strategies.
  • Material: Blade is of 1095 steel, and the handle is crafted from quality wood.
  • Sheath: Custom leather.
